Reports are mixed and the complaints are specific: one reviewer found the mini-golf course ripped and overgrown, another found the arcade thin for a nine-year-old. Prices are widely called steep and much of the seating is unshaded. Staff reviews split between friendly and rude. It opens later in the day.
Mini golf, go-karts, batting cages, and an arcade in one spot — the reliable birthday-party-energy outing for mixed ages.

Boomers was a fun part of our day today. We enjoyed 1/2 price games on Tuesday so we got more play out of the day. We also had 1 "all day unlimited rides" wristband for $45. Unfortunately Boomers doesn't open until 2:00 even during the areas spring break time. The child i brought had to be back home by 4:30 so im not sure if it was worth the price. I was disappointed with the indoor arcade. It didn't really have many games to hold the interest of my 9 year old girl and, of course, were pretty expensive. I haven't been there for many years and the rides and attractions had been cut down a bit to make way for too much seating that was mostly unshaded. There were only 3 rides that my child was interested in so, again, I didn't find much value in the wristband. We did have a fun two hours together though and that's what matters most, even if we had to spend $100 for only 1 person for 2 hours with no food or snacks. Not sure if I'll go back...
